"A member of the pioneer Boness family, he was educated here and spent his entire life in this area. Well known as a stockman, Boness worked on the Thomasson and Tom Bell ranches for many years.
"He is survived by three brothers and three sisters: William Boness, J. Boness and Mrs. Jessie March off of Chico; Margie Boness of Woodland, and Fred Boness of Anderson.
"Dr. L.G. Morony will officiate at the services and interment will follow in the family plot in the Chico Cemetery."
